Fiber Cement Installation in Boston, MA
Fiber cement installation services involve attaching durable, weather-resistant siding material made from a blend of cement, sand, and cellulose fibers. This type of siding is often chosen for residential and commercial properties in Boston and surrounding areas due to its ability to withstand harsh weather conditions, resist pests, and maintain a clean appearance over time. Projects typically include replacing old siding, adding new exterior cladding to enhance curb appeal, or upgrading building exteriors for improved durability. Homeowners considering fiber cement should understand that proper installation is essential for optimal performance and longevity, and it often requires precise preparation and finishing to ensure a seamless, weather-tight fit.

Fiber Cement Installation Questions
What are fiber cement panels used for? They are commonly installed on exterior walls, siding, and cladding to enhance durability and appearance of buildings.
How long does fiber cement installation typically take? Installation times vary based on project size, but it generally involves several days to complete the work.
What should property owners consider before installing fiber cement? It's important to assess the existing structure, ensure proper surface preparation, and select the right panel styles for the property.
Can fiber cement be painted or customized after installation? Yes, fiber cement surfaces can be painted or finished to match desired aesthetic preferences.
